President Rodrigo Duterte has already approved the pension hike.

Now it can be said, the two million or so pensioners of the Social Security System (SSS) can now look forward to one thousand pesos (PhP1,000) more in their monthly pension starting this month (January) and possibly another PhP1,000 in 2022 or earlier. The good news was announced by Presidential Spokesperson Ernesto Abella in a televised broadcast on January 10th.

While lower than the PhP2,000 proposed by legislators, it is still a very welcome news for senior citizens who have been complaining about the low pension amount, which they say are not even sufficient to pay for their maintenance medicines. Former President Noynoy Aquino vetoed the proposed pension increase bill around the same time last year in 2016.

The not-so-good news, however, is that the pension hike will mean an increase in contributions of SSS members to 12.5% (from 11%) starting May this year. It will amount to between PhP15 and PhP740.

The announcement will finally put to rest pensioners’ anxiety over the much-anticipated pension hike. Especially since late last year, President Duterte’s economic managers opposed the hike fearing that the SSS fund will be depleted. But now, SSS has reassured its contributors that there is enough fund for the pension increase. All’s well that ends well.
